While it doesn't appear that $180 will be enough for a 5* hotel in the OQE or OQW zones, if you want to give it a try...

When bidding 5* in the Paris region you have TWENTY ONE re-bid zones. If you're not familiar with re-bidding please read Priceline Re-Bidding Explained and feel free to ask questions and/or confirm your re-bid zones with the board before proceeding.
